However, please note that an invisible watermark has been included to safeguard the author’s interests. » Download Chapter (429 KB) Abstract In this chapter, a modelling framework for interdependent technical infrastructures is presented. As input to the framework, characteristics of interdependencies and the objectives of the modelling framework are discussed. The overall approach is to divide the modelling of technical infrastructures into two parts, a topological part and a functional part. The topological part describes the structure and how components are connected. The functional part describes the flow of the infrastructure and how the system reacts when strains affect it. This generic approach of how to model individual infrastructures then enables the inclusion of dependencies in and analyses of a “system-of-system” model. Three perspectives of vulnerability analyses are also presented: global vulnerability, critical components and geographical vulnerability. The presented framework is utilized in, but not limited to, the context of vulnerability analyses in Chap. 6 for two different types of interdependent technical infrastructures.

    • In this chapter, the modelling framework presented in Chap. 5 will be used to perform vulnerability analyses from three perspectives: global vulnerability, critical components, and geographical vulnerability. Two case studies of two real-world interdependent infrastructure systems are performed; one focusing on an electric distribution system coupled with a water distribution system, and one focusing on a railway system which is composed of seven interdependent systems.

    • This chapter presents methods for analysing interdependencies in critical infrastructures. In general, there are three groups of methods for analysing interdependencies; (1) conceptual, (2) model and simulation and (3) empirical and knowledge-based approaches. Examples of methods belonging to these groups are presented. The latter part of the chapter discusses challenges related to modelling, focusing on how to deal with complexity, trade-offs between abstraction and fidelity, choice of consequence measures and obtaining information.
